Hello Sunshine is on a mission to change the narrative for women.
Founded by Reese Witherspoon, Hello Sunshine is a media company that puts women at the center of every story we create, celebrate and discover. We tell stories we love–from big to small, funny to complex–all shining a light on where women have been, where they are now and helping them chart a new path forward.
We are seeking a highly organized, proactive, and detail-oriented Assistant to the Chief Revenue Officer (CRO) to provide strategic administrative support in a fast-paced, high-growth environment. This role requires exceptional judgment, strong communication skills, and the ability to anticipate needs, manage competing priorities, and keep initiatives moving forward.
The ideal candidate thrives in dynamic settings, operates with a high level of discretion, and takes ownership of projects from start to finish. This individual will act as a force multiplier for the CRO, ensuring time, priorities, and key initiatives are aligned to drive maximum business impact.
